PUBLIC EXPENDITURES IMPACT ON ECONOMIC GROWTH: EVIDENCES FOR ROMANIA
Bogdan Zugravu and
Anca-Stefania Sava
Revista Economica, 2012, vol. Supplement, issue 4, 665-671
Abstract:
The aim of this paper is to discuss the Romanian public expenditures impact on economic growth from both a theoretical and an empirical point of view. Firstly, we present a brief literature review on the effects of public expenditures policy to economic growth. The second section continues with the methodology that we used in order to estimate the impact of public expenditures, according to their economic structure, to economic growth for the period 1995-2011. According to the results obtained, for interests and gross capital formation was found a negative correlation with gross domestic product, while the other categories of expenditures contributed in different proportions to economic growth.
